Reliable communication is a fundamental primitive in distributed systems prone to Byzantine (i.e. arbitrary, and possibly malicious) failures to guarantee the integrity, delivery, and authorship of the messages exchanged between processes. Its practical adoption strongly depends on the system assumptions. Several solutions have been proposed so far in the literature implementing such a primitive, but some lack in scalability and/or demand topological network conditions computationally hard to be verified. This thesis aims to investigate and address some of the open problems and challenges implementing such a communication primitive. Specifically, we analyze how a reliable communication primitive can be implemented in 1) a static distribut...
We revisit Byzantine tolerant reliable broadcast with honest dealer algorithms in multi-hop networks...
We revisit Byzantine tolerant reliable broadcast with honest dealer algorithms in multi-hop networks...
Distributed systems ranging from small local area networks to large wide area networks like the Inte...
Reliable communication is a fundamental primitive in distributed systems prone to Byzantine (i.e. ar...
Reliable communication is a fundamental primitive in distributed systems prone to Byzantine (i.e. ar...
Reliable communication is a fundamental primitive in distributed systems prone to Byzantine (i.e. ar...
Every non-trivial distributed application needs to exchange information in order accomplish its task...
Consider a distributed system that delivers each message from a process to its destination if the me...
Discovering the topology in an unknown network is a fundamental problem for the distributed systems ...
Thesis (Ph. D.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Computer...
Reliable communication between parties in a network is a basic requirement for executing any protoco...
Une communication fiable est une primitive fondamentale dans les systèmes distribués sujets aux pann...
Given the growing reliance of industry and government on online information services such as cloud c...
AbstractReliable communication between parties in a network is a basic requirement for executing any...
We consider the following problem: two nodes want to reliably communicate in a dynamic multihop netw...
We revisit Byzantine tolerant reliable broadcast with honest dealer algorithms in multi-hop networks...
We revisit Byzantine tolerant reliable broadcast with honest dealer algorithms in multi-hop networks...
Distributed systems ranging from small local area networks to large wide area networks like the Inte...
Reliable communication is a fundamental primitive in distributed systems prone to Byzantine (i.e. ar...
Reliable communication is a fundamental primitive in distributed systems prone to Byzantine (i.e. ar...
Reliable communication is a fundamental primitive in distributed systems prone to Byzantine (i.e. ar...
Every non-trivial distributed application needs to exchange information in order accomplish its task...
Consider a distributed system that delivers each message from a process to its destination if the me...
Discovering the topology in an unknown network is a fundamental problem for the distributed systems ...
Thesis (Ph. D.)--Massachusetts Institute of Technology, Dept. of Electrical Engineering and Computer...
Reliable communication between parties in a network is a basic requirement for executing any protoco...
Une communication fiable est une primitive fondamentale dans les systèmes distribués sujets aux pann...
Given the growing reliance of industry and government on online information services such as cloud c...
AbstractReliable communication between parties in a network is a basic requirement for executing any...
We consider the following problem: two nodes want to reliably communicate in a dynamic multihop netw...
We revisit Byzantine tolerant reliable broadcast with honest dealer algorithms in multi-hop networks...
We revisit Byzantine tolerant reliable broadcast with honest dealer algorithms in multi-hop networks...
Distributed systems ranging from small local area networks to large wide area networks like the Inte...